Title: Ashish Kumar Baraskar: Innovator in Three-Dimensional Memory Devices

Introduction

Ashish Kumar Baraskar is a distinguished inventor based in Santa Clara, CA, with a remarkable portfolio of 31 patents to his name. His work primarily revolves around innovations in memory devices, particularly those utilizing advanced semiconductor technologies. His latest contributions showcase the potential of III-V compound semiconductors and silicon-germanium materials in the development of next-generation memory solutions.

Latest Patents

Among his latest patents, Baraskar has developed a "Three-dimensional memory device including III-V compound semiconductor channel layer and method of making the same." This invention involves creating a stack of layers, including silicon oxide and germanium, along with a III-V semiconductor channel layer, leading to significant advancements in memory technology. The process enables the formation of memory openings filled with memory film and vertical semiconductor channels, enhancing electrical performance.

Another notable patent is the "Three-dimensional memory device including a silicon-germanium source contact layer and method of making the same." This invention details a memory device structure comprising a silicon-germanium source contact layer combined with an alternating stack of insulating and conductive layers. The design ensures efficient connection between the memory elements and the underlying circuitry, potentially allowing for integrated logic circuits on the same semiconductor die.
